A Primer on a 1031 Realestate Exchange

The 1031 real estate exchange is popular because it allows taxpayers to dispose of certain real or personal property and defer their federal, and in most cases, state income tax liability by exchanging the real or personal property (relinquished property) for qualified use “like-kind” property (replacement property). But investors should remain aware that the transaction is governed by IRS rules and regulations. To use this technique you must become a student of the concept.

House Prices Up In January - Says Land Registry

Monthly house price inflation grew 0.9 per cent in January, bringing the average house price in England and Wales to 174,827, official figures show.

Since January 2006, the average house price has gone up 7.7 per cent and is the first time since May 2005 that annual price growth of greater than seven per cent over two consecutive months has occurred, according to the Land Registry.

Over the course of the year, the price of detached properties rose 8.4 per cent, while semi-detached and terraced homes both saw above-average price hikes of 7.9 per cent. However, flats and maisonettes saw below-average rises of 6.6 per cent each.

Foreclosure Real Estate - Untapped Resources

With changes in the homeowners’ financial situation like divorce, medical emergencies or losing a job, being able to pay their monthly mortgage payments have become difficult. If their financial situations do not change for the better, a foreclosure is usually imminent. When creditors such as banks repossess a real estate property it is usually through a legal foreclosure proceeding.

Foreclosure real estate properties are often sold based on amount of the owed debt. Depending on the state, most foreclosure real estate properties are auctioned in a foreclosure sale. In foreclosure auctions, the highest bidder wins. When the foreclosure real estate property did not interest any buyer, the creditor usually receives the title to the foreclosure property. These foreclosure real estate properties are now termed as “real estate owned”.

U.S. Foreclosure Mortgage Gone Up

Unemployment and risky loans are beginning to affect the Detroit’s local housing market badly. This year, over 10,000 residences in the area are in the process of returning to the bank. According to RealtyTrac, this is a 121% increase from last year’s data, meaning one in every 80 homes is nearing foreclosure.

The main culprit behind the problems being faced by the local housing market is the decline in the employment rate in the area, especially when big businesses such as Big Three automakers and Kmart cut the number of their workers. Families relying on only one income are now unable to support their housing needs. Since most customers do not make future considerations on buying houses, they are not able to save enough money for the payment of monthly mortgage.

Mortgage Interest Rates: Can You Predict Mortgage Interest Rate Trends?

If you are a homeowner, mortgage interest rates are an important aspect of your finances. The interest rate you qualify for is the price you pay to finance your home. Mortgage interest rates change frequently under the influence of many economic factors. If you are in the process of taking out a new mortgage or refinancing your old mortgage can you predict the optimal mortgage interest rate?

Before applying for a mortgage it is important to know what interest rates have been doing. If interest rates are rising you will have to work harder to find a good deal for your mortgage. Can you predict when interest rates will rise and fall? The answer is simply “no” and anyone that tells you that they can is selling something.
